+ Interactive conversations are stored under **~/.jecode/sessions**, scoped to
255
+ the canonical workspace path. A checkpoint contains normalized messages and
256
+ the settled transcript needed to redraw the conversation. It excludes stored
257
+ provider credentials, OAuth tokens, provider-only opaque response data,
258
+ permission choices, draft composer text, transient footer notices, and pending
259
+ tool state. Session
260
+ files use owner-only modes on POSIX; Windows relies on the user-profile ACL.
261
+ `jecode resume` keeps the same durable session identity and advances that
262
+ session's conversation tree, so reopening and continuing a conversation does
263
+ not create duplicate picker entries. `/new` or a fresh launch starts another
264
+ logical session. Resume never executes an old tool call. If a crash left the
265
+ newest turn inside a tool loop, the same session resumes from its latest
266
+ completed ancestor and the next turn becomes a branch inside its tree because
267
+ provider-only continuation data is intentionally not stored.
